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are typical costs for a doctor's visit?

A visit to a primary care doctor typically costs between $100 and $200 without insurance.

2. How can I find affordable health insurance?

Residents can compare plans during the open enrollment period or through state-based exchanges for potential savings.

3. Are there community health programs available?

Yes, Birchwood often hosts community health events that provide free or low-cost screenings and education.

4. What should I know about emergency care costs?

Emergency room visits can be expensive, often exceeding $1,000; it's advisable to be prepared for such costs.

5. Do local pharmacies offer discounts?

Many local pharmacies provide discount programs for generic medications, making prescriptions more affordable.
